A nationwide survey showed that 65% of all children in the United States dislike eating vegetables. If 4 children are chosen at random, what is the probability that all 4 dislike eating vegetables? (Round your answer to the nearest percent.)

The answer is 18% but how and why?

To find the probability that all 4 children chosen at random dislike eating vegetables, we need to calculate the probability of one child disliking vegetables and then multiply it by itself four times, since there are four children.

Given that the nationwide survey showed that 65% of all children dislike eating vegetables, the probability of one child disliking vegetables is 65% or 0.65.

So, the probability that all 4 children dislike eating vegetables can be calculated as follows:

P(all 4 dislike vegetables) = P(first child dislikes) * P(second child dislikes) * P(third child dislikes) * P(fourth child dislikes)

P(all 4 dislike vegetables) = 0.65 * 0.65 * 0.65 * 0.65

P(all 4 dislike vegetables) ≈ 0.179

To round the answer to the nearest percent, we multiply by 100 and round to the nearest whole number:

P(all 4 dislike vegetables) ≈ 0.179 * 100 ≈ 18%

Therefore, the probability that all 4 children chosen at random dislike eating vegetables is approximately 18%.
